In combination with the extant Caninae, Canidae has two extinct subfamilies specified as Hesperocyoninae and Borophaginae. Extinct species have also been placed into Caninae, in both of those extant and extinct genera; no less than 80 extinct Caninae species happen to be found, and in excess of 70 species in Borophaginae and practically thirty in Hesperocyoninae, however because of ongoing research and discoveries the exact range and categorization is not mounted.

These early canids in all probability progressed for your rapid pursuit of prey in a grassland habitat; they resembled modern day viverrids in appearance. Hesperocyonines at some point grew to become extinct in the middle Miocene. Among the list of early Hesperocyonines, the genus Hesperocyon, gave increase to Archaeocyon and Leptocyon. These branches led into the borophagine and canine radiations.[11]
